Researchers have reconstructed the oldest human genomes ever found in South Africa from two people who lived around 10,000 years ago, allowing a better understanding of how the region was populated.
An author of the study shared the remarkable breakthrough on Sunday, revealing the findings that could potentially change our understanding of the continent's early inhabitants.
The research provides insight into the lives of two individuals who lived during the Late Stone Age, a period marked by significant cultural, social, and technological changes in the region. By analyzing the DNA obtained from two ancient human remains, scientists can now piece together a more complete picture of human migration patterns and population dynamics in southern Africa.
By studying the genetic makeup of these ancient individuals, researchers can gain valuable knowledge about the evolution of human populations, including how different groups interacted, intermarried, and influenced one another. This, in turn, can shed light on the origins of the diverse cultures and societies that thrive in the region today.
Previous studies have already uncovered the genetic profiles of ancient human populations in various parts of the world, providing crucial information about our collective past. However, this latest breakthrough represents the oldest human DNA ever recovered in South Africa, making it a groundbreaking find in the field of archaeogenetics.
The researchers used advanced genetic analysis techniques to sequence the DNA obtained from the ancient remains. This approach involved comparing the recovered genetic material to that of present-day populations in order to identify potential links and relationships.
Understanding the earliest human migrations and interactions can provide vital context for ongoing research into the complex histories of various communities in southern Africa. The discovery of these ancient DNA samples serves as a poignant reminder of the region's rich cultural heritage and highlights the importance of continued scientific inquiry into our collective past.
